The Procedure

Mole, Wart, Cyst, and Lipoma Surgery is a procedure designed to remove unwanted growths, improving the appearance and comfort of the skin. These procedures use specialized techniques to excise or treat the growths effectively, restoring confidence and skin functionality. It typically involves the following steps:

Surgical Techniques:

  • Mole Removal: Excision with a scalpel or laser is performed to remove the mole, followed by sutures if necessary.
  • Wart Removal: Techniques like excision, cryotherapy (freezing), or electrosurgery (burning) are used to eliminate the wart. 
  • Cyst Removal: The cyst is drained and excised along with its sac to prevent recurrence. 
  • Lipoma Removal: The fatty lump is surgically excised through a small incision, ensuring complete removal.

What is Mole, Wart, Cyst, and Lipoma Surgery?

Mole, Wart, Cyst, and Lipoma Surgeries are minor surgical procedures aimed at removing these growths for medical or cosmetic reasons.

  • Mole Removal Surgery: Moles are skin growths that may be removed if they are bothersome, suspicious, or pose a risk of developing into skin cancer. Removal is typically done through excision or laser treatment.
  • Wart Removal Surgery: Warts, caused by the human papillomavirus (HPV), are non-cancerous growths. They can be removed through excision, cryotherapy (freezing), or electrosurgery.
  • Cyst Removal Surgery: Cysts are fluid-filled sacs that form under the skin, often due to blocked glands or infections. Surgical removal involves draining or excising the cyst to prevent recurrence.
  • Lipoma Removal Surgery: Lipomas are soft, fatty tumors that grow beneath the skin. They are usually benign and can be removed surgically if they cause discomfort or for aesthetic reasons.
